    In this NewsBreak, the author shares his recent searching experiences using Westlaw WebPlus Legal and Thomson-Scientific WebPlus, both in the beta stage. The Thomson Corporation is expanding the beta testing of its WebPlus Internet search engine. Initially released in very limited markets in August, WebPlus is now available to users of Thomson-West’s Westlaw and Thomson-Scientific’s Web of Science information services. Thomson expects to roll out WebPlus among all its product lines, Health, Financial, Science, and Legal, with “walk-up” editions available free on the Web through Thomson products like Findlaw.com. The goal of WebPlus, according to Barbara McGivern, Vice President of Product Management for Thomson Web, is a search product that provides results that are optimized for each particular user group

    In the Web Science Track of 26th International World Wide Web Conference (WWW 2017)In the Web Science Track of 26th International World Wide Web Conference (WWW 2017)In the Web Science Track of 26th International World Wide Web Conference (WWW 2017)Food and nutrition occupy an increasingly prevalent space on the web, and dishes and recipes shared online provide an invaluable mirror into culinary cultures and attitudes around the world. More specifically, ingredients, flavors, and nutrition information become strong signals of the taste preferences of individuals and civilizations. However, there is little understanding of these palate varieties. In this paper, we present a large-scale study of recipes published on the web and their content, aiming to understand cuisines and culinary habits around the world. Using a database of more than 157K recipes from over 200 different cuisines, we analyze ingredients, flavors, and nutritional values which distinguish dishes from different regions, and use this knowledge to assess the predictability of recipes from different cuisines. We then use country health statistics to understand the relation between these factors and health indicators of different nations, such as obesity, diabetes, migration, and health expenditure. Our results confirm the strong effects of geographical and cultural similarities on recipes, health indicators, and culinary preferences across the globe

    Despite the fact that electronic publishing is a common activity to scholars electronic journals are still based in the print model and do not take full advantage of the facilities offered by the Semantic Web environment. This is a report of the results of a research project with the aim of investigating the possibilities of electronic publishing journal articles both as text for human reading and in machine readable format recording the new knowledge contained in the article. This knowledge is identified with the scientific methodology elements such as problem, methodology, hypothesis, results, and conclusions. A model integrating all those elements is proposed which makes explicit and records the knowledge embedded in the text of scientific articles as an ontology. Knowledge thus represented enables its processing by intelligent software agents The proposed model aims to take advantage of these facilities enabling semantic retrieval and validation of the knowledge contained in articles. To validate and enhance the model a set of electronic journal articles were analyzed

    In 1982, I compiled a chapter on Indiana health information resources that was published by the Midwest Health Science Library Network: Basic Library Management for Health Science Librarians, Indiana Edition, 2nd edition. Since then, the World Wide Web has become the provider of choice for such resources, making them more accessible and enabling them to be updated more frequently. This article updates the earlier compilation and includes Web addresses and annotations, as well links to useful databases. Not intended to be comprehensive, it may serve as a starting point for librarians new to Indiana

    In the summer of 2009, the Lamar Soutter Library at the University of Massachusetts Medical School applied for and was awarded funding from the National Network of Libraries of Medicine, New England Region (NN/LM NER), to begin the construction of an e-science educational web portal specifically for librarians. The e-science web portal team\u27s first task was to assess the region\u27s health sciences and science and technology librarians and their e-science needs and learner preferences in order to help guide and inform the construction of the portal. The objectives of this assessment were threefold. The first was to establish that there was indeed a need for an e-science portal for librarians. The second was to examine what types of e-science and data services were being undertaken by these librarians and their libraries in New England. The third was to identify the background of the region\u27s health sciences and science and technology librarians as well as their educational needs and Web 2.0 tool preferences in order to develop the scope and transmission mechanism of online educational materials concerning e-science. Using feedback from librarian interviews from attendees of an e-science symposium and boot-camp, we researched and developed questions to survey learner needs. The results of the survey clearly show that a small, but significant number of New England libraries serving the health sciences are currently engaged in e-science activities within their institutions or with other institutions and that a larger group of health sciences and science and technology librarians see potential for e-science collaborations in the future. These results, from a sizeable representative sample of respondents, clearly establish that an e-science web portal specifically for librarians is both wanted and needed by New England\u27s library community. These results also show a regional demand for a portal centralizing e-science and data services tools and scientific content tutorials to serve patrons in basic as well as emerging information technology and data-intensive scientific disciplines. Moreover, the results present a community that is comfortable utilizing a variety of educational Web 2.0 tools for its self-guided learning and that is interested in future continuing education and professional development opportunities focusing on e-science

    BACKGROUND. Recent articles have advocated for the use of qualitative methods in environmental health research. Qualitative research uses nonnumeric data to understand people's opinions, motives, understanding, and beliefs about events or phenomena. OBJECTIVE. In this analysis of the literature, I report the use of qualitative methods and data in the study of the relationship between environmental exposures and human health. DATA SOURCES. A primary search on ISI Web of Knowledge/Web of Science for peer-reviewed journal articles dated from 1991 through 2008 included the following three terms: qualitative, environ*, and health. Inclusion and exclusion criteria are described. DATA EXTRACTION. Searches resulted in 3,155 records. Data were extracted and findings of articles analyzed to determine where and by whom qualitative environmental health research is conducted and published, the types of methods and analyses used in qualitative studies of environmental health, and the types of information qualitative data contribute to environmental health. DATA SYNTHESIS. Ninety-one articles met inclusion criteria. These articles were published in 58 different journals, with a maximum of eight for a single journal. The results highlight a diversity of disciplines and techniques among researchers who used qualitative methods to study environmental health, with most studies relying on one-on-one interviews. Details of the analyses were absent from a large number of studies. Nearly all of the studies identified increased scientific understanding of lay perceptions of environmental health exposures. DISCUSSION AND CONCLUSIONS. Qualitative data are published in traditionally quantitative environmental health studies to a limited extent. However, this analysis demonstrates the potential of qualitative data to improve understanding of complex exposure pathways, including the influence of social factors on environmental health, and health outcomes.National Institute of Environmental Health Sciences (R25 ES012084, P42ES007381

    Introduction: As a response to the shortage of prescriptionists in Northern Sweden, a web-based Bachelor of Science in Pharmacy program was introduced at Umeå University in 2003. This study explored who is likely to enrol and graduate from the web-based bachelor program and whether the program has addressed the shortage of prescriptionists in rural Northern Sweden. Methods: Data from three different sources were included in this study; the initial cohort including students admitted to the program in 2003 (survey), the entire cohort including all people admitted to the program between 2003 and 2014 (university\u27s admissions data) and the alumni cohort including graduates who participated in an alumni survey in 2015. Results: A typical student of the web-based pharmacy program is female, over 30 years of age, married or in a de-facto relationship and has children. Furthermore, the students graduating before 2009 were more likely to live in Northern Sweden compared to those graduating later. Discussion and conclusion: The results indicate that the introduction of a web-based bachelor of pharmacy program at Umeå University was to some extent able to address the shortage of prescriptionists in Northern Sweden. Web-based education may potentially help address the maldistribution of health professionals by providing flexible education opportunities

    Dissertation submitted in partial fulfillment of the requirements for the Degree of Master of Science in Geospatial Technologies.Health is an indispensable attribute of human life. In modern age, utilizing technologies for health is one of the emergent concepts in several applied fields. Computer science, (geographic) information systems are some of the interdisciplinary fields which motivates this thesis. Inspiring idea of the study is originated from a rhetorical disease DbHd: Database Hugging Disorder, defined by Hans Rosling at World Bank Open Data speech in May 2010. The cure of this disease can be offered as linked open data, which contains ontologies for health science, diseases, genes, drugs, GEO species etc. LOD-Linked Open Data provides the systematic application of information by publishing and connecting structured data on the Web. In the context of this study we aimed to reduce boundaries between semantic web and geo web. For this reason a use case data is studied from Valencia CSISP- Research Center of Public Health in which the mortality rates for particular diseases are represented spatio-temporally. Use case data is divided into three conceptual domains (health, spatial, statistical), enhanced with semantic relations and descriptions by following Linked Data Principles. Finally in order to convey complex health-related information, we offer an infrastructure integrating geo web and semantic web. Based on the established outcome, user access methods are introduced and future researches/studies are outlined

    Nutrition misinformation can be harmful. Within dietetics there is an acknowledgement that nutrition information should be consistent, science-based and made relevant to different segments of the population. This paper reports on a study, conducted in Scotland, which involved focus groups and interviews with consumers and health professionals to explore messages relating to a healthy diet and to starchy foods and foods high in fat or sugar in particular. The research also involved a discourse analysis of articles aimed at health professionals and consumers. Evidence based, clearly written web and print articles were not the norm. Many articles contained value-laden messages and inconsistent or unclear advice. Nutrition information was rarely contextualized for consumers to help them incorporate the advice into their daily lives. Consumers and health professionals reported feeling 'bombarded' by messages about diet, which was sometimes confusing. There is considerable scope for improving nutrition messaging in Scotland.Peer reviewe
